Biblioteca math arduino software

Library for the arduinolearningkitstarter alks board by roboticsbrno with definition of pins and initialization of peripheries. One day, my math teacher asked me as i was talking about arduino. Using features such as specialization, macros, type classes, and implicits, spire works hard to defy conventional wisdom around performance and precision tradeoffs. Find file copy path fetching contributors cannot retrieve contributors at this. Feb 20, 2020 the software lies within development tools, more precisely ide. The blocks in this block library provide support for various peripherals available on the arduino hardware. Hardware plugin detection for arduino boards in matlab. Tutorial como cargar o instalar librerias en arduino youtube. Matlab support package for arduino hardware file exchange.

This tutorial shows how to install the addin for an arduino uno in matlab 2017b. Following are the macros defined in the header math. The software opens the corresponding block library. Post on the forum, code online, share tutorials and purchase the products for your next project on our store. After installing support for arduino hardware, enter. The simulink library browser displays the corresponding block library. I replied i dont know, and that got me thinking about how to make that happen.

A number of libraries come installed with the ide, but you. Then, i kinda figured it out how to do it and i wanna share now. Vatican, short for vetted, authenticated can bus, is a software library designed as a software only dropin replacement for electronic control units ecus for cars. The users who voted to close gave this specific reason. This support package is functional for r2014a and beyond. Our antivirus check shows that this download is malware free. Perhaps you read my post about the l293d where i explained why i have to use another motor driver. Here are my notes on how i setup my development environment for the digix board. Trying to get back into electronics after 15 years absence. Spire is a numeric library for scala which is intended to be generic, fast, and precise. The problem im facing is that one of the motors keeps crashing arduino. Arduino library for ti ads1118 16bit analogtodigital converter with internal reference and temperature sensor. To use a library in a sketch, select it from sketch import library.

Refer to the getting started page for installation instructions. The art of getting good answers lies in asking good questions. Find file copy path arduino tools sdk libc xtensalx106elf include math. Create a project open source software business software top downloaded projects. The problem was simply the maximum current the l293d is able to cope with. The actual developer of the free software is antipasto. The library includes a great number of useful mathematical functions for manipulating floating point numbers. Oct 28, 2014 im using drv8833 to drive two standard yellow arduino motors. The environment is written in java and based on processing and other opensource software. Libraries provide extra functionality for use in sketches, e. This app performs with core functionality on windows 10 s but some limited plugins do not work. The digix board by digistump is my new toy for this project.

The opensource arduino software ide makes it easy to write code and upload it to the board. Go to the arduino download page and download the latest version of the arduino software for windows. To open the block library from the simulink library browser. Enter simulink in the matlab command window, or click the following icon on the matlab toolbar. Questions asking us to recommend or find a book, tool, software library, tutorial or other offsite resource are offtopic for stack overflow as they tend to attract opinionated answers and spam. Even after i added a separate battery to power motors, after a while arduino crashes although separate battery somewhat helped. The library includes a great number of useful mathematical functions for manipulating. Arduino functions functions allow structuring the programs in segments of code to perform individual tasks. In the simulink library browser, click simulink support package for arduino hardware common. Arduino support from simulink hardware support matlab. Username or email password forgot your usernamepassword. I will investigate on this math lib for my antenna tracker, because i have to perform some calculation to compare 2 gps coordinates to give me the angle between referencial heading of the antenna tracker and the uav gps location, this will give the angle to rotate the antenna. Arduino is an opensource electronics platform based on easytouse hardware and software.

Its intended for anyone making interactive projects. Hey everybody, today i will describe how to use the drv8833 motor driver. Xint xint is a big number class that is designed to be a dropin replacement for both integers and all. You can read and write sensor data through the arduino and immediately see the results in matlab without having to compile.

It has several handy features that augment the arduino due. The atmega8 chip, which is now dated, but still supported, does not have enough memory to be able to use the math. This page will show you how to install and test the arduino software with a windows operating system windows 8, windows 7, vista, and xp. The software lies within development tools, more precisely ide. Vatican, short for vetted, authenticated can bus, is a software library designed as a software only dropin replacement for electronic control units ecus for cars the vatican library is provided as arduino library with an elaborative example on how to use it. Arduinospecific libraries do need to be downloaded. Share on tumblr the arduino can do mathematic functions between two numbers, simple example and syntax of mathematic operations are shown. The typical case for creating a function is when one needs to perform. The installation and connection is confirmed with a flashing led.

Oct 09, 2017 this tutorial shows how to install the addin for an arduino uno in matlab 2017b. It works perfectly when i disconnect the culprit motor. The arduino environment can be extended through the use of libraries, just like most programming platforms. A list of the 162 libraries in the architecture esp32. The latest version of arduino is supported on pcs running windows xpvista7810, 32bit. Tmp36 temperature sensor with arduino in tinkercad. It is made to make the programming easy so that any one can do simple tasks with it. Arduino 2020 full offline installer setup for pc 32bit64bit. Vou fazer um resumo sobre as principais funcoes dessa biblioteca.

Arduino trig and exponential functions use the avrlibc library. The vatican library is provided as arduino library with an elaborative example on how to use it. When the download is finished, unzip it and open up the arduino folder to confirm that yes. A grande sacada aqui e a conexao fisica baseada em apenas 2 fios. Arduino specific libraries do need to be downloaded. Arduino math library in arduino tutorial 23 april 2020. Arduino create simplifies building a project as a whole, without having to switch between different tools to manage all the aspects of whatever youre making.

After installing support for your arduino hardware, you can open its block library from the matlab command window. Start coding online with the arduino web editor, save. Given below is the list of macros defined in the header math. Mar 18, 2020 matlab support package for arduino hardware enables you to use matlab to communicate with an arduino board. Mathworks is the leading developer of mathematical computing software. For my project, i used arduino uno, but i belive it works. Facebook is showing information to help you better understand the purpose of a page. A library for representing matrices and doing matrix math on arduino. Dec 21, 2015 the arduino can do mathematic functions between two numbers, simple example and syntax of mathematic operations are shown. Contribute to esp8266arduino development by creating an account on github.

367 1448 350 765 110 766 334 961 1396 1130 330 321 1280 925 1631 621 346 274 1611 1267 174 604 1629 1038 1122 1225 1401 755 180 488 1069 486 1311 424 206 874 1487 218